TYPE Y ATTACHMENT: If the external flexible cable or cord of this luminaire or
associated PSU/driver is dama ed. It shall be exclusively replaced by the
manufacturer or his service a ent or a similar qualified person to avoid a hazard.
LOCATION: Do not locate this luminaire closer than 200mm from any flammable
surface.
CLEARANCE/VENTILATION: It is imperative that a ap of 200mm is le around the
unit. This is to allow air to circulate and prevent overheatin . The location must
have free ventilation and must not have a ambient temperature hi her than that
specified for the luminaire.
MOUNTING: This is a fixed luminaire. See separate mountin plate instructions for
fixin to surface.
WARNING: Never look directly into the Luminaire LED li ht source.
IMPORTANT: The luminaire should be positioned so that prolon ed starin into the
luminaire at a distance closer than 0.33 m is not expected.

INSTALLATION INSTRUCTIONS
POWER SUPPLY REQUIREMENTS
This luminaire is powered by a 12V Power Supply Unit or 12V Constant Volta e Driver. Remove the
PSU/driver from its box. The driver caters for UK/European/other mains supplies usin the relevant
power cord supplied.
Connect the jack plu into the socket in the back, and the li ht source is now ready for connection.

MOUNTING
If usin the metal mountin plate proceed as follows:
STEP 1
Remove the rubber feet from the bottom of the Li ht Source
STEP 2
Push fit three of the expansion fittin s into the holes vacated by the feet as shown –
DO NOT fit an expansion fittin into the foot hole at the rear below the push buttons
STEP 3
Place the mountin plate on the base as shown and push the remainin expansion
fittin throu h the plate into the hole that does not have one fitted. Fit all four
screws and ti hten. Do not over ti hten
The luminaire can now be fixed securely to the mountin surface.

CONNECTION
There are 3 connections required – the fibre port, the mains supply and the DMX interlink cable. The
fibre port should be connected first. Connect and secure the fibre optic connector into the front of the
unit and secure usin the M5 lockin screw.
Plu the mains plu into the electrical supply socket. Switch on power the led Indicator will illuminate
and the li ht source will start up automatically. If no li ht is produced consult the TROUBLESHOOTING
section.
NOTE: THESE LIGHT SOURCES ARE NOT MAINS DIMMABLE.
Now, connect up the RJ45 cable between the Master Li ht Source and the Slave or the Remote
Controller and the Slave, usin the RJ45 sockets provided on the back of the li ht source – it doesn’t
matter which socket is used.
There are three modes of Slave operation – Standalone, Master/Slave and Remote DMX.
STANDALONE OPERATION
To use the Slave in manual standalone operation remove the DMX connector from the RJ45 socket at
the rear of the Slave and it will now respond to manual commands from the 2 control
buttons as detailed below.

The Li ht Source is defaulted to address 001 – the address cannot be chan ed.
Each Li ht Source occupies 4 DMX channels see Channel Table below:
Channel Funct on Value Descr pt on
1Colour RED 0-255 From OFF at 0 to BRIGHT at 255
2Colour GREEN 0-255 From OFF at 0 to BRIGHT at 255
3Colour BLUE 0-255 From OFF at 0 to BRIGHT at 255
4Colour WHITE 0-255 From OFF at 0 to BRIGHT at 255
